Space Scanning Strategies for User Satellite’s Antenna

Abstract: The space scanning process of antenna is a crucial stage for establishing the tracking and data relay statellite system inter-satellite link. Firstly, the strategies of horizontal scan, spiral scan and square spiral scan are analyzed and compared. Based on the trajectory preprocess arithmetic, a kind of ratevariant square spiral scan strategy is designed according to the analysis results. Then, the pointing precision during the antenna’s open-loop slew is analyzed with Monte Carlo simulation and the scanning scope is approximately determined. Finally, the rateinvariant square spiral scan strategy is compared with the ratevariant square spiral scan strategy through simulating. The antenna acquiring process of tracking and data relay statellite is simulated and the results prove that the designed ratevariant square spiral scan strategy is valuable to the engineering application.

Key words: user satellite, inter-satellite link, horizontal scan, spiral scan, square spiral scan, trajectory preprocess arithmetic, Monte Carlo simulation
